Hybrid-electric aircraft propulsion
8 European H2020 organizations list this as part of their work — 7 as their primary capability.
Most active in this area
- PIPISTREL VERTICAL SOLUTIONS DOO PODJETJE ZA NAPREDNE LETALSKE RESITVE
Slovenian aircraft manufacturer specializing in electric and hybrid-electric propulsion, urban air mobility vehicles, and hydrogen-powered aviation systems.
“Coordinated MAHEPA (Modular Approach to Hybrid Electric Propulsion Architecture) and UNIFIER19, and contributed to ENODISE on disruptive propulsion integration.”
PrimarySMESI7 projects - AIRHOLDING S.A.
Portuguese aviation engineering firm specializing in aircraft maintenance systems, hybrid-electric propulsion, drone resilience, and transport safety.
“FUTPRINT50 — their largest project by far (EUR 441K) — worked on hybrid-electric propulsion for 50-seat regional aircraft, including energy harvesting and storage.”
PT6 projects - CENTRAL INSTITUTE OF AVIATION MOTORS
Russian aero-engine research institute specializing in aircraft propulsion simulation, icing certification, and hybrid-electric powertrain architectures for regional aviation.
“Core contributor to both IMOTHEP (hybrid-electric propulsion maturation) and FUTPRINT50 (hybrid-electric 50-seat regional aircraft), covering roadmaps, thermal management, and energy systems.”
PrimaryRU6 projects - EMBRAER SA
Brazilian aircraft manufacturer contributing regional jet expertise, flight testing, and certification experience to European aviation R&D projects.
“FUTPRINT50 targets a hybrid-electric 50-seat regional aircraft with energy harvesting, storage, and propulsion roadmap — directly aligned with Embraer's regional jet market.”
PrimaryBR5 projects - STATE EDUCATIONAL INSTITUTION OF HIGHER PROFESSIONAL EDUCATION MOSCOW AVIATION INSTITUTE STATE TECHNICAL UNIVERSITY
Russian aerospace university contributing hybrid-electric propulsion, aeroacoustics, and aviation safety expertise to major European transport research consortia.
“IMOTHEP and FUTPRINT50 both focus on hybrid-electric propulsion technologies for regional aircraft, covering power architecture, thermal management, and energy storage.”
PrimaryRU4 projects - COSTRUZIONI AERONAUTICHE TECNAM SPA
Italian aircraft manufacturer developing hybrid-electric propulsion systems and next-generation regional aircraft for greener European aviation.
“H3PS (their largest project at EUR 1.4M, coordinated by Tecnam) develops a high-power parallel hybrid powertrain for general aviation aircraft.”
PrimarySMEIT4 projects - STATE RESEARCH INSTITUTE OF AVIATION SYSTEMS
Russian state aerospace institute specializing in aircraft icing certification, flight safety, and hybrid-electric propulsion system architecture.
“Both IMOTHEP and FUTPRINT50 address hybrid-electric propulsion architectures for regional aircraft, covering roadmaps, thermal management, and energy systems.”
PrimaryRU4 projects - EFESTO
French aerospace SME specializing in hybrid aircraft propulsion retrofit and advanced aviation manufacturing technologies.
“BLU-SPARK (2020–2022) was explicitly focused on developing the first hybrid power unit retrofit solution for existing airplanes.”
